Key Questions to Ask During an Open House in San Jacinto, CA

Attending an open house in San Jacinto, CA, is an exciting opportunity to explore potential new homes and get a feel for the local real estate market. However, to make the most of your visit, it's crucial to come prepared with the right questions. Asking insightful questions can provide valuable information about the property, the neighborhood, and any potential concerns that might not be immediately apparent. This approach can help you make an informed decision when considering a home purchase in this charming part of the San Jacinto Valley.

Understanding the Property's History

One of the first questions to ask during an open house is about the property's history. Understanding how long the property has been on the market and any previous sales can provide insights into its desirability and potential issues. If a home has been listed for an extended period, it might indicate underlying problems or an overestimation of its market value. Additionally, inquire about any significant renovations or repairs that have been made, as these can affect the home's condition and future maintenance needs.

Inquiring About the Neighborhood

The neighborhood surrounding a property can significantly impact your living experience. During the open house, ask about the characteristics of the neighborhood, such as the general atmosphere, noise levels, and traffic patterns. It's also beneficial to find out about nearby amenities, such as parks, shopping centers, and public transportation options. Understanding the neighborhood's dynamics can help you determine if it aligns with your lifestyle and preferences.

Learning About Utility Costs

Utility costs can vary significantly from one property to another, so it's important to ask about average monthly expenses for electricity, water, and gas. These costs can impact your overall budget and should be factored into your decision-making process. Additionally, inquire about the age and efficiency of major systems, such as heating and cooling, as these can influence utility costs and future repair expenses.

Assessing the Condition of the Home

While touring the property, take the opportunity to assess its overall condition. Ask about the age and condition of the roof, plumbing, and electrical systems. It's also wise to inquire about any recent inspections and whether there are any warranties on major appliances or systems. This information can help you gauge the potential for future repairs and maintenance costs.

Exploring Potential for Future Improvements

If you're considering making changes to the property, such as adding a room or updating the kitchen, ask about any restrictions or permits that may be required. Understanding the potential for future improvements can help you plan for renovations and ensure that your vision for the home is achievable. Additionally, inquire about any homeowners association (HOA) rules that might impact your plans.

Investigating Local Real Estate Trends

Understanding local real estate trends can provide valuable context for your home-buying decision. Ask the real estate agent about recent sales in the area and how property values have changed over time. This information can help you determine if the property is priced competitively and if the neighborhood is experiencing growth or decline.

Clarifying the Home's Legal Status

It's important to ensure that the property you're interested in has a clear legal status. Ask about any liens, easements, or zoning issues that could affect your ownership or use of the property. Understanding these legal aspects can help you avoid potential complications and ensure a smooth transaction.

Evaluating the School District

For those with children or planning to start a family, the quality of the local school district can be a significant factor in your decision. While touring the home, ask about the schools in the area and their reputation. This information can help you assess the long-term suitability of the neighborhood for your family's needs.

Understanding the Seller's Motivation

Gaining insight into the seller's motivation for selling can provide valuable context for your negotiations. Ask the real estate agent why the seller is moving and if there are any time constraints on the sale. Understanding the seller's situation can help you tailor your offer and potentially negotiate more favorable terms.

Discussing the Offer Process

Finally, it's essential to understand the offer process and any deadlines associated with the property. Ask about the timeline for submitting offers and whether there are any competing bids. This information can help you prepare a competitive offer and ensure that you don't miss out on the opportunity to purchase your desired home.
